Joh
ann Hermann Schein's
Israelsbrunnlein,
published in Leipzig in
1623, is a supreme
achievement not only
among the works of this
composer, who had been
Thomaskantor in Leipzig
since 1616, but also for
the entire body of German
music written during the
first half of the 17th
century. Among the 26
motets written in the
Italian madrigal manner
23 are settings of Old
Testament texts, a fact
to which the collection
owes its title. The
source for the text of
this collection is the
inexhaustible fountain of
the Psalms, the books of
Moses, the Prophets, the
Songs of Solomon, and
other books of the Old
Testament.

The
Christmas cantata Gloria
in excelsis Deo BWV 191,
which has always
presented researchers
with many challenging
problems, is among the
few works to Latin words
set by Johann Sebastian
Bach. It consists of
three sections - a
finely-woven duet flanked
by two festive choral
movements - which we are
to encounter again almost
note for note in the
world-famous Mass in B
minor. Score and part

Biber's
Requiem in F minor is
amongst the most
impressive settings of
the Requiem Mass of the
17th century. The exact
reason for the
composition of the
Requiem, which can be
dated to 1692, is not
known. The dark key color
of F minor is emphasized
by the instrumental
scoring for two violins,
three violas, basso
continuo and three
trombones (colla parte
with the chorus). The
vivid language of the
Requiem text offered
Biber a wealth of
possibilities for
expressive, musical
interpretation. The
intensity of the musical
language used to portray
lamenting and mourning is
impressive. In the course
of publication of the
Biber Requiem,
surprisingly the primary
source, which until now
had been thought to be
missing, resurfaced and
the edition could be
prepared based on this
astonishing discovery.
This is a work of
mid-level difficulty for
a choir and with the
clear disposition of the
string parts it is well
suited for performance by

Ada
ptation of the motet
Tristis est anima mea,
attributed to Johann
Kuhnau. The motet Der
Gerechte kommt um comes
down to us as part of the
Passion cantata Ein
Lammlein geht und tragt
die Schuld by Carl
Heinrich Graun, into
which movements by
various other composers,
including Bach and
Telemann, were also later
inserted. According to
the research of Diethard
Hellmann, editor of this
edition, the motet was
originally an a cappella
composition by Johann
Kuhnau with the text
Tristis est anima mea,
which then was adapted -
most likely by Bach -
with a new text and the
addition of instrumental
parts. The motet Der
Gerechte kommt um comes
down to us as part of the
Passion cantata Ein
Lammlein geht und tragt
die Schuld by Carl
Heinrich Graun, into
which movements by
various other composers,
including Bach and
Telemann, were also later
inserted. From the
